The Elephant In the Frame

How is it that I can carefully compose a picture without seeing the elephant in the frame? It was early July in eastern Oregon and this BLM mountainous stretch of landscape was already parched and dry. It was a particularly hot evening and the sun was getting ready to go down. I had spotted the camper and pickup truck down in the valley when I composed this shot... but I was later surprised while processing the photo to discover that there were two massive snow banks nestled up against the face of the mountain. I simply had not seen them when peering through the view finder. I guess the fact that there was snow in a hot, dry landscape didn't connect in my mind. Please tell me that I am not the only one that does this!
